Recovering Precious Resources from Antique Intel 386 CPU Scrap
The rise of modern computing has left behind a legacy of older hardware, and within that legacy lies a surprising opportunity: recovering gold from discarded Intel 386 and 486 CPUs. These legacy microprocessors, while obsolete for today’s demanding applications, still contain a noticeable amount of this metal, alongside other minor elements like silver and palladium. The process involves meticulous breaking down of the microchips, followed by metallurgical methods to dissolve these scarce materials. While demanding, the potential for lucrative recycling makes it an increasingly pursuit for dedicated processors, helping to minimize electronic scrap and obtain limited resources. Some enthusiasts even handle this work at a smaller scale, driven by both the monetary benefit and the appeal with historical electronics.

Reclaiming Valuable Materials from Intel 386/486 Scrap
Many enthusiasts are exploring a interesting opportunity: isolating precious metals from discarded Intel 386/486 scrap. Specifically, the ceramic vintage Intel CPUs – those encased in protective early packages – contain small, but measurable, amounts of valuable materials. While the yield per chip is relatively small, a significant pile of these microchips can yield a tangible return. The procedure typically requires chemical etching techniques to isolate the valuable materials from the other materials. Appropriate safeguards are essential, as these procedures can be hazardous.
